      <description>&lt;p&gt;Eighty-three percent of Americans say they are hitting the stores for 
back-to-school shopping this year, spending an average of $867, and more 
shoppers plan to put gadgets on their school checklist according to the latest
&lt;i&gt;&lt;a href="http://inr.synapticdigital.com/americanexpress/spendsave/"&gt;American 
Express Spending and Saving Tracker&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/i&gt;. In addition to the tried and true 
back- to-school expenses, intent to buy &lt;a href="http://amex.co/Qnw5Pi"&gt;
electronics&lt;/a&gt;, including tablets, e-readers and cell phones, rose 9% from 
2011. And with smart phones becoming the standard in 24/7 contact, consumers 
plan to spend $358 on cell phones -- more than double the $154 they said they’d 
spend in 2011.&lt;br&gt;

“The data shows digital devices like tablets and e-readers are increasingly 
becoming back-to-school necessities, and not just nice-to-haves,” said Claire 
Bennett, EVP Loyalty &amp;amp; Membership Benefits, American Express. “The lift in the 
electronics categories could bode well for many retailers.”&lt;br&gt;
&lt;br&gt;
Over one-third of parents (36%) expect to purchase some kind of electronics for 
their children for the school season—up from last year’s 27%, filling backpacks 
and outfitting desks with laptops (15%), scientific calculators (15%), cell 
phones (12%) and tablets/e-readers (9%). While parents intent to spend on 
electronics has grown overall since last year, scientific calculators as well as 
tablets or e-readers grew the most, up 5% from their 2011 Back-to-School spend.
&lt;br&gt;
&lt;br&gt;
&lt;i&gt;&lt;b&gt;Shop-peer Pressure: Who Determines the Back-to-School Spend?&lt;/b&gt;&lt;/i&gt;&lt;br&gt;
While many students will accessorize with the latest technology, most (86%) will 
still be spending on more traditional clothing and accessories. Almost half 
(46%) of parents report that their child is the single most influential party in 
determining what wardrobe items they will buy for back-to-school. And with age, 
comes independence…at least when it comes to choosing clothes. On average, 
children will be allowed to pick out their own clothes while shopping by the age 
of 12. Parents predicted their children’s friends would have little influence 
over their wardrobe purchases for back- to-school—3%, down from last year’s 7%.
&lt;br&gt;
&lt;br&gt;
&lt;i&gt;&lt;b&gt;Back-to-School Trade-Offs for Mom and Dad&lt;/b&gt;&lt;/i&gt;&lt;br&gt;
The trend of parents making sacrifices in order to foot the back-to-school bill 
continues this year: 68% of the parents polled estimated that they would need to 
make trade-offs in their own lives to afford purchases for their children this 
season. Over half (52%) were prepared to sacrifice dining out, followed by 
purchasing clothing for themselves (39%), and spending on entertainment (39%), 
and travel (33%).&lt;br&gt;
&lt;br&gt;
&lt;i&gt;&lt;b&gt;Back-to-College Money Management&lt;/b&gt;&lt;/i&gt;&lt;br&gt;
School expenses don’t end when the first day of class begins, especially for 
college students. With many leaving home for the first time, parents plan to 
help their newly independents manage money while away from the nest. About a 
third (34%) will dole out weekly allowances, consistent with 2011, however more 
parents are helping them establish good “plastic” practices. Twenty-eight 
percent will give their students &lt;a href="http://bitly.com/OSIIjQ"&gt;prepaid cards&lt;/a&gt; 
(up 15% from 2011) or opt for a &lt;a href="http://www.bit.ly/RG5O0l"&gt;joint credit 
card&lt;/a&gt; linked to their account (17% vs. 13% in 2011). American Express 
Cardmembers can also opt to get their college student an
&lt;a href="http://www.bit.ly/RG5O0l"&gt;Additional Card with Custom Limits&lt;/a&gt; that 
lets them set, change or remove spending limits on linked accounts. &lt;br&gt;
&lt;br&gt;
&lt;i&gt;&lt;b&gt;The American Express Spending &amp;amp; Saving Tracker&lt;/b&gt;&lt;/i&gt; research was 
completed online among a random sample of 2002 adults, including the general 
U.S. population, as well as two sub-groups—Affluents and parents of school age 
children. Interviewing was conducted by Echo Research between July 17 and 20, 
2012. Overall the results have a margin of error of ± 2.2 percentage points at 
the 95% level of confidence (or ± 4.0 among Affluents and ± 3.0 among parents of 
school age children). Affluents are defined as having a minimum annual household 
income of $100,000. Parents of school age children are defined parents of 
children in grades kindergarten through college. &lt;br&gt;

      <description>&lt;p&gt;Prepaid cards are &lt;i&gt;the&lt;/i&gt; financial tool of the moment for a growing 
number of consumers. They are helping consumers to manage their finances, pay 
bills and take advantage of direct deposit services -- all without a bank 
account. &lt;br&gt;
&lt;br&gt;
A new generation of reloadable prepaid cards is giving many consumers a safe, 
easy and economical way to make purchases online or in person. But, like most 
consumer decisions, the key to finding the best value is being well informed.
&lt;br&gt;
&lt;br&gt;
The free education series, produced in partnership by American Express and 
Consumer Action, includes an easy-to-read multilingual booklet, two short videos 
and a question-and-answer guide. For consumers who rely on cash and checks, 
prepaid is often a good alternative, and those who primarily use debit and 
credit cards may also find them useful for online shopping, budgeting and 
distributing funds to family members.&lt;br&gt;
&lt;br&gt;
&amp;quot;The prepaid reloadable card industry has historically been laden with hidden 
fees and confusing terms, but new competition is beginning to change that,&amp;quot; said 
Alpesh Chokshi, President, Global Payment Options, American Express. &lt;br&gt;
&lt;br&gt;
&amp;quot;Competition in the prepaid card industry has brought more 'fee lite' card 
options,&amp;quot; said Ken McEldowney, Consumer Action executive director. &amp;quot;But finding 
the right card is still a challenge. Our new project aims to help consumers 
compare card offerings and make an intelligent choice about which prepaid card 
to use.&amp;quot;&lt;br&gt;
&lt;br&gt;
Mr.Chokshi added: &amp;quot;We're excited to offer consumers a one-stop shop of resources 
that will help them find the prepaid card that's right for them.&amp;quot;&lt;br&gt;
&lt;br&gt;
&lt;i&gt;For anyone actively shopping for or already using a prepaid card, Consumer 
Action offers these top three prepaid card tips:&lt;/i&gt;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;ol&gt;
	&lt;li&gt;&lt;b&gt;Choose a consumer-friendly card.&lt;/b&gt;&lt;ul&gt;
		&lt;li&gt;Ask about fraud protection and how errors are resolved.&lt;/li&gt;
		&lt;li&gt;Look for free customer service.&lt;/li&gt;
		&lt;li&gt;All else being equal, pick the low-fee card that offers useful 
		&amp;quot;perks,&amp;quot; like roadside assistance or travel insurance.&lt;br&gt;
&amp;nbsp;&lt;/li&gt;
	&lt;/ul&gt;
	&lt;/li&gt;
	&lt;li&gt;&lt;b&gt;Base your card selection on how you plan to use the card.&lt;/b&gt;&lt;ul&gt;
		&lt;li&gt;If you'll be making a lot of purchases, look for a card without 
		transaction fees.&lt;/li&gt;
		&lt;li&gt;If you'll be withdrawing cash, look for a card with a free ATM 
		network.&lt;/li&gt;
		&lt;li&gt;If you'll be traveling abroad, look for a card with a low -- or no 
		-- currency conversion fee.&lt;br&gt;
&amp;nbsp;&lt;/li&gt;
	&lt;/ul&gt;
	&lt;/li&gt;
	&lt;li&gt;&lt;b&gt;Change your habits to avoid fees whenever possible.&lt;/b&gt;&lt;ul&gt;
		&lt;li&gt;If your card allows you to get cash back when making a purchase at a 
		grocery store, use this option rather than at an ATM where you might 
		incur a fee.&lt;/li&gt;
		&lt;li&gt;If checking your balance online is free, don't check it at the ATM.&lt;/li&gt;
		&lt;li&gt;If your card is subject to an inactivity fee, use your card on a 
		regular basis -- or spend down and close the account -- before you could 
		lose money on inactivity fees.&lt;/li&gt;
	&lt;/ul&gt;
	&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ol&gt;
&lt;p&gt;The brochure is available in English, Korean, Spanish and Vietnamese, and 
will be available in Chinese soon. It explains how the cards work and offers 
advice for selecting the right card, controlling costs and managing the card 
successfully. For those who want to delve deeper, there's an in-depth 
question-and-answer guide. All materials -- printed and electronic -- are free 
for individuals and organizations involved in non-profit or community 
educational work. These entities can order printed copies in bulk or freely 
reproduce the electronic materials for educational purposes.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;The average American will spend $710 on holiday gifts this year with that figure nearly doubling to $1,384 among those who earn $100,000 or more per year, according to the latest &lt;strong&gt;&lt;em&gt;American Express Spending &amp;amp; Saving Tracker&lt;/em&gt;&lt;/strong&gt;. Women will particularly power the holiday shopping season with 100 percent of those surveyed planning to hit the stores; to the contrary, 12 percent of men have no holiday shopping plans.&amp;nbsp;Finally, both male and female consumers&amp;rsquo; intentions to &amp;ldquo;give back&amp;rdquo; continues to make a comeback &amp;ndash; increasing from 63 percent last year to 67 percent this year.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;This month&amp;rsquo;s &lt;em&gt;American Express Spending &amp;amp; Saving Tracker &lt;/em&gt;surveyed consumers about their holiday shopping plans this year.&amp;nbsp; The research sample of 2,001 adults included the general U.S. population, as well as two subgroups &amp;ndash; the affluent and young professionals.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;While more than half of consumers (51%) will wrap up holiday shopping at least one week before Christmas, five percent anticipate shopping up to Christmas Eve.&amp;nbsp; Also, almost half (43%) of shoppers will pick up a little something for themselves while shopping for others &amp;ndash; and this trend is significantly higher &amp;nbsp;among young professionals (63%).&amp;nbsp; One-fifth (20%) of consumers say their most expensive gift purchase will fall in the electronics and gadgets category with an average cost of $316.&amp;nbsp;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Charitable Giving Up From Last Year&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/strong&gt;Two-thirds (67%) of consumers will make charitable contributions this year, up from 63 percent last year.&amp;nbsp; Eighty-percent of those earning more than $100,000 annually plan to make a charitable contribution.&amp;nbsp; Most categories saw a lift in intentions to give back:&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;ul&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Donating money to an organization (41% versus 36% in 2009)&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Purchasing gift or grocery items for the needy (31% for both years)&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;li&gt;Volunteering (22% versus 18% in 2009)&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ul&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&amp;ldquo;Retailers and non-profits should be encouraged by the results of this survey,&amp;rdquo; said Pamela Codispoti, executive vice president and general manager, Consumer Card Products, American Express.&amp;nbsp; &amp;ldquo;The vast majority of consumers not only plan to shop for others, but many will splurge a bit on themselves and donate dollars in order to &amp;lsquo;do good,&amp;rsquo; especially if they&amp;rsquo;ve &amp;lsquo;done well&amp;rsquo;.&amp;rdquo;&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;&lt;strong&gt;Popular Gift List Items&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/strong&gt;Gift Cards remain the most popular item consumers will give this holiday season (53%).&amp;nbsp; Other popular items on gift lists include:&lt;/p&gt;
